WebAlso known as Pak choi, Bok choy, Bok choi, and Bai cai, Pac choi is known by many different names due to varying Asian dialects and varieties. Pac choi is a common spelling used in Europe and South Africa, and there are over twenty different varieties grown globally. WebSteam: Sliced pak choi will take as little time as 2 mins to steam, whole it can take up to 8 mins, so pop it on to steam when you’re nearing the end of your cooking time. Stir-fry: Again, a very quick method that retains a nice crunch, only taking 2 mins.
